Transaction ae6c59f21dfdba05e4e7d5ca8cf4ec3f98b4bb48920e3e32bbcaffbb586cc8ed
1 Input
2 Outputs
- ae6c59f21dfdba05e4e7d5ca8cf4ec3f98b4bb48920e3e32bbcaffbb586cc8ed:0
- ae6c59f21dfdba05e4e7d5ca8cf4ec3f98b4bb48920e3e32bbcaffbb586cc8ed:1
value 540000
address 3ModP7C5YD7q8KaRNdUStVDJrfaUeUEA2s
value 14260734
address 1Fqhm53gNmpMATvYaKLNosnYuRoqwomEY7